Output 76db3ad5566b3b8edc8690c13d2611db718d70f1ca27842de07d4c89af46f929:0

value
6974887153858
script pubkey
OP_0 OP_PUSHBYTES_20 66fd2385c262126324ccaf6f70c2dab36ea3e7f2
address
tb1qvm7j8pwzvgfxxfxv4ahhpsk6kdh28elje77wp6
transaction
76db3ad5566b3b8edc8690c13d2611db718d70f1ca27842de07d4c89af46f929
confirmations
174424
spent
true